That's exactly what it's supposed to do. The program that runs as a
service is srvany.exe ("Serve Any"). It's a wrapper that is used to
run other programs as Windows services. Normally, in order for a
program to run as a service it has to be designed to do so.
So you install this little wrapper program that in turn runs your
desired program. That's what the 'Parameters' key in the registry is
for. It tells srvany what program to run. When the service is running
you should see both processes running under Windows Task Manager -
srvany.exe and softsqueezeheadless.exe (or squeezeslave.exe).
SoftsqueezeHeadless is a good bit harder to run as a service than
Squeezeslave, since you must somehow first configure all the connection
parameters that it will use (normally done from the gui interface),
while with Squeezeslave you just pass the connection data on the
command line. I have them both configured as services ony my work PC,
but usually use Squeezeslave. I'd try it again and see if you can't
fix the volume issue.
One other thing... In investigating where Softqueeze stores its
settings (haven't found them yet) I see that I created a local user
(called "Squeeze", what else?) on my PC used to run the services. That
may be necessary to pull this off. So create a new user and give it a
password, then go into the Services manager and have the service log on
using that account.
